But with a bi-weekly … credit card fresnel lensWeb1 dec. 2024 · Early repayment charges are usually calculated as a percentage of the amount still outstanding on your mortgage. The typical amount is usually between 1% and 5%. Rate: 4.75%; Purchase Price: $325,000 → .0475 x 325,000 = $15,437.50. credit card from experianWebFirstly you need to work out how much to offer your creditors and then send your offer to them in writing. Always ask your creditors to confirm they accept your offer in writing before you send them any money. Keep any letters your creditors send to you about the settlement offer just in case you need to refer to them again in the future. buck hickman website
